Ochiauri, Irakli Alekseevich

Irakli Alekseevich Ochiauri ( Georgian ირაკლი ალექსის ძე ოჩიაური ; 1924 - 2015 [3] ) - Soviet and Georgian sculptor, master of minting for metal, [4] , [3] [5] [6] .

Biography

Born November 20, 1924 in the village of Akhieli (now Georgia ) [5] . Shortly before the war, he moved to Tbilisi with his family, where he graduated from high school [7] . In 1945 he entered the Tbilisi Academy of Arts . He studied with S. Ya. Kakabadze and in the workshop of Ya. I. Nikoladze [5] . After graduating from the Academy of Arts in 1951, he worked on the construction of a sanatorium of the Ministry of Coal Industry in Tskhaltubo . In 1951-1952 - sculptor-designer at the All-Union Agricultural Exhibition in Moscow [8] . Since 1953 he participated in art exhibitions [4] , in the same year he became a member of the USSR Union of Artists [7] .

He was known as a sculptor who revived the ancient Georgian art of coinage for metal [7] . For greater expressiveness, he brought to this art various tinting techniques and scratched free drawings [5] . The last 20 years of his life did not engage in coinage, devoting himself to other types of sculpture and painting [7] .

Artwork

Ochiauri created portraits of Y. Nikoladze (1953), 3. Nizharadze (1960), spouses (1962), students (1967), Vazha Pshavela (1973) [4] . Among his other works are the Samaia plate (copper, 1962, Georgia Art Gallery, Tbilisi), reliefs for the Wedding Palace (Tbilisi, 1964), minted plates in the building of the Georgian Soviet Encyclopedia (Tbilisi), the Abduction of the Sun panel for the USSR pavilion at the World Exhibition in Osaka (copper, 1970, USSR Ministry of Culture, Moscow) [5] . Ochiauri is the author of the monumental compositions “The Sea” (Pitsunda, 1970), “Vazha Pshavela” (Tbilisi, 1973), “Victory, Thanks Mother” (Tbilisi, 1981) [4] .

Awards and Prizes

  • USSR State Prize (1971) - for minted plates in the Wedding Palace and in the building of the Georgian Soviet Encyclopedia in Tbilisi; hammered panel “Abduction of the Sun” at the Expo-70 World Exhibition in Osaka and hammered plates from the “Song of Georgia” series
  • State Prize of the Georgian SSR named after Shota Rustaveli
  • Honored Artist of the Georgian SSR (1965)
